The Temper Trap Tour The East Coast This November Plus Performing On ADOTG Concert Series

Cool down and hold your temper as ARIA Award winners and multi-platinum chart toppers The Temper Trap come back home this November for a run of Australian shows. The band will play a slew of dates in Melbourne, Sydney and Wollongong.

These shows will see the band's first Australian shows since the release of their acclaimed third album - Thick As Thieves which skyrocketed to the top of the ARIA Album Chart upon its debut, the second The Temper Trap album to do so – their platinum-selling self-titled album also sat at the top of the charts in 2012.

The Temper Trap collaborated with outside songwriters for the first time in their history for Thick As Thieves. The album’s lead single ‘Fall Together’ is an instant festival classic with an equally stunning video, directed by the incredibly talented Kris Moyes and filmed on the beautiful Greek Island of Milos. Follow up single ‘Lost’ has also begun filling the airwaves, being picked up by radio stations across the country.

To date, The Temper Trap have sold more than one million albums worldwide and their songs have been streamed over 200 million times on Spotify. Their videos have collected 20 million views on YouTube.

Their breakthrough debut album 'Conditions' made its mark on the charts in their native Australia, their adopted homeland in the United Kingdom, and across the globe. Following suit, The Temper Trap’s self-titled second album spawned Platinum-certified hit ‘Trembling Hands’ and Gold-certified single ‘Need Your Love’.

Impressed by their phenomenal live show, Coldplay, Africa Express and The Rolling Stones asked the quartet to join them on tour. The Temper Trap are currently winding up shows throughout Europe, the United Kingdom and the United States with major festival appearances at Field Day, Secret Garden Party, Reading and Lollapalooza on the schedule before their return to Australia.

The band will be joined on all shows by Tash Sultana while Garbage will join the ride on the Wollongong show. Aside from their homecoming shows, The Temper Trap will also play a series of A Day On The Green (ADOTG) outdoor concerts with Garbage, The Preatures, Tash Sultana and Adalita.
